Can someone please tell me what is a What is a Oversized Private Verandah - Some with Whitewall? And does anyone have a pic of one?
 
On the Dream/Fantasy, there aren't any verandah's with the solid white wall. Oversized verandah's are just that, larger than a normal size one.

DCL does not allow TA's to discount cruises, so prices will be the same no matter who you book with. But some TA's will give an onboard credit or an onboard gift as a 'thank you' for booking thru them.
